Master of Financial Economics at Western University Overview
Western University is among the popular universities to study Master of Financial Economics from abroad. The duration of Master of Financial Economics program is 16 months. The first-year Western University tuition fee for Master of Financial Economics is around CAD 17,888. Indian students are required to plan their cost of living (accommodation, groceries, insurance, utilities, etc.) apart from tuition fees to study at the university. The average estimated cost of living is around CAD 10,540. Indian students must meet the Western University admission requirements to study the course. Indian students must submit an online application by the course deadline to get into the university.

Master of Financial Economics at Western University Entry Requirements
- No specific cutoff mentioned
- 78%
- Read less
- BA or international equivalent i.e. four year degree from a recognized university or college preferably in Economics, Business Finance, Math, Science or Engineering
- Applicants have a minimum 78% average overall in last two full time years of the UG degree
- Equivalent qualifications may be considered based on standards of discipline or profession

Master of Financial Economics at Western University Highlights
- This is a collaborative program of the Department of Economics, the Department of Statistical and Actuarial Sciences, the Ivey Business School, and the Faculty of Law
- The Western MFE provides the combination of practical and classroom experience required to succeed in a highly competitive and rapidly evolving financial marketplace
- Students acquire the analytical and quantitative skills to pursue successful careers in finance, investments and risk management with banks, pension funds, investment banks, consulting firms as well as regulatory institutions
